FFmpeg

FFmpeg is a powerful, open-source multimedia framework offering a vast suite of command-line tools for handling audio and video files, empowering users with comprehensive control over conversion, streaming, and editing tasks. by FFmpeg Team

Open Source
Platforms: Mac OS X Windows Linux

Avidemux

Avidemux is a powerful yet user-friendly open-source video editor designed for straightforward video processing tasks. It excels at cutting, filtering, and encoding a wide variety of video formats, making it an excellent choice for quick edits and conversions. by Mean

Open Source
Platforms: Mac OS X Windows Linux BSD PortableApps.com

Pros & Cons Comparison

FFmpeg

FFmpeg

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Extensive format and codec support
High degree of control over processing parameters
Efficient batch processing capabilities
Open source and free to use
Powerful filtering options

Limitations

Steep learning curve due to command-line interface
Lack of a built-in graphical user interface
Syntax can be complex for advanced operations
Avidemux

Avidemux

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Free and open source with no cost.
Excellent for fast, lossless cutting.
Supports a wide variety of video formats and codecs.
Includes a range of useful video and audio filters.
Available as a portable application.

Limitations

User interface is functional but not modern.
Lacks multi-track editing and advanced creative features.
Stability can sometimes be an issue with complex operations or certain files.
Learning curve for advanced encoding settings.
